All our patterns are the highest quality that can be created for the given size and color constraints. Occasionally this results in some threads that are only used for a handful of stitches in a pattern but we include them because they are the best matches for those colors. You can stitch them as-is or you can use your own judgement and may decide to replace them with another similar color that is already used elsewhere in the pattern. Use our closest DMC thread-color lookup tool to select candidates for replacement.

Image Sizes

Patterns can be used with any canvas type, all that will change is the physical dimensions of the completed image. To allow for mounting a cross-stitch piece in a frame we recommend a canvas size with at least 3 additional inches on each edge.

Completed Image Size Suggested Canvas Size
Canvas Type Width Height Width Height
11 Count Aida 26 ¼" 32 ¾" 32 ¼" 38 ¾"
14 Count Aida 20 ½" 25 ¾" 26 ½" 31 ¾"
16 Count Aida 18" 22 ½" 24" 28 ½"
18 Count Aida 16" 20" 22" 26"
20 Count Aida 14 ½" 18" 20 ½" 24"
22 Count Hardanger 13" 16 ¼" 19" 22 ¼"
25 Count Evenweave 11 ½" 14 ½" 17 ½" 20 ½"
28 Count Evenweave 10 ¼" 12 ¾" 16 ¼" 18 ¾"
32 Count Evenweave 9" 11 ¼" 15" 17 ¼"
